/*
test-mpool.c - memory pool for constant sized objects

#include "tests/test.h"
#include "lib/mpool.h"
static void
dtor (void* o)
{
ECHO("%x @%p", *(int*)o, o);
}
static void
move (void* a, void* b)
{
ECHO ("%p (%x) to %p ", b, *(int*)b, a);
*(int*)a = *(int*)b;
*(void**)b = NULL;
}
TESTS_BEGIN
TEST ("basic")
{
mpool mypool;
mpool_init (&mypool, sizeof(void*), 10, move, dtor);
ECHO ("initialized");
void* element;
element = mpool_alloc (&mypool);
ECHO ("allocated %p", element);
*(int*)element = 0xdeadbabe;
DUMP(NOBUG_ON, mpool, &mypool, 4);
mpool_free (&mypool, element);
ECHO ("freed");
DUMP(NOBUG_ON, mpool, &mypool, 4);
mpool_destroy (&mypool);
ECHO ("destroyed");
}
TEST ("destroy")
{
mpool mypool;
mpool_init (&mypool, sizeof(void*), 10, move, dtor);
ECHO ("initialized");
void* element;
element = mpool_alloc (&mypool);
ECHO ("allocated %p", element);
*(int*)element = 0xbabeface;
DUMP(NOBUG_ON, mpool, &mypool, 4);
mpool_destroy (&mypool);
ECHO ("destroyed");
}
TEST ("clusters")
{
mpool mypool;
mpool_init (&mypool, sizeof(void*), 2, move, dtor);
ECHO ("initialized");
for (int i = 1; i <= 5; ++i)
{
void* element;
element = mpool_alloc (&mypool);
ECHO ("allocated %p", element);
*(int*)element = i;
}
DUMP(NOBUG_ON, mpool, &mypool, 4);
mpool_destroy (&mypool);
ECHO ("destroyed");
}
TEST ("clusters_big")
{
mpool mypool;
mpool_init (&mypool, sizeof(void*), 200, move, dtor);
ECHO ("initialized");
for (int i = 1; i <= 700; ++i)
{
void* element;
element = mpool_alloc (&mypool);
ECHO ("allocated %p", element);
*(int*)element = i;
}
DUMP(NOBUG_ON, mpool, &mypool, 4);
mpool_destroy (&mypool);
ECHO ("destroyed");
}
TEST ("collect")
{
mpool mypool;
mpool_init (&mypool, 24, 4, move, dtor);
ECHO ("initialized");
void* elem[32];
for (int i = 1; i <= 15; ++i)
{
elem[i] = mpool_alloc (&mypool);
*(int*)(elem[i]) = i;
}
ECHO ("allocated");
for (int i = 1; i <= 15; i+=3)
{
mpool_free (&mypool, elem[i]);
}
ECHO ("freed some");
DUMP(NOBUG_ON, mpool, &mypool, 4);
mpool_collect (&mypool, 0);
ECHO ("collected");
DUMP(NOBUG_ON, mpool, &mypool, 4);
mpool_destroy (&mypool);
ECHO ("destroyed");
}
TEST ("collect_no_move")
{
mpool mypool;
mpool_init (&mypool, 24, 4, NULL, dtor);
ECHO ("initialized");
void* elem[32];
for (int i = 1; i <= 15; ++i)
{
elem[i] = mpool_alloc (&mypool);
*(int*)(elem[i]) = i;
}
ECHO ("allocated");
for (int i = 1; i <= 15; i+=3)
{
mpool_free (&mypool, elem[i]);
}
ECHO ("freed some");
DUMP(NOBUG_ON, mpool, &mypool, 4);
mpool_collect (&mypool, 0);
ECHO ("collected");
DUMP(NOBUG_ON, mpool, &mypool, 4);
mpool_destroy (&mypool);
ECHO ("destroyed");
}
